HYDRAULIC BRAKE SYSTEMS, GENERAL MOTORS -> WHEEL CYLINDER OVERHAUL
Vehicle: 1990 GMC V1500 Suburban 5.7 V8 GAS
- Raise and support vehicle.
- Remove wheel, drum and brake shoes.
- Disconnect hydraulic line at wheel cylinder. Do not pull metal line away from cylinder, as this may kink or bend line. Line will separate from cylinder when cylinder is moved away from brake backing plate.
- Remove wheel cylinder-to-brake plate attaching screws, then the wheel cylinder.
- Remove boots, pistons, springs and cups from cylinder, Fig. .
- Clean all parts with brake fluid.

DISC BRAKES, GENERAL MOTORS -> General Information -> TROUBLESHOOTING -> BRAKE RATTLE -> BRAKE ROUGHNESS OR CHATTER; PEDAL PUMPING -> CALIPER BRAKE FLUID LEAK -> EXCESSIVE PEDAL EFFORT -> EXCESSIVE PEDAL TRAVEL -> HEAVY BRAKE DRAG -> NO BRAKING EFFECT WHEN BRAKE PEDAL IS DEPRESSED -> PULL, UNEVEN OR GRABBING BRAKES -> REAR BRAKES LOCKING ON APPLICATION
Vehicle: 1990 GMC V1500 Suburban 6.2 V8 DIESEL
EXCESSIVE PEDAL TRAVEL
- Worn brake linings.
- Disc pads knock back after cornering or rough road travel.
- Piston and linings not properly seated or positioned.
- Insufficient fluid in system.
- Loose wheel bearing adjustment.
- Damaged or worn caliper piston seal.
- Improper booster pushrod adjustment.
- Pads out of flat more than .005 inch.
- Rear brake automatic adjusters inoperative.
- Improperly ground rear brake shoes.
BRAKE ROUGHNESS OR CHATTER; PEDAL PUMPING
- Excessive lateral runout of rotor.
- Rotor excessively out of parallel.

POWER BRAKE UNITS, GENERAL MOTORS -> Delco-Moraine Brake Boosters -> TANDEM DIAPHRAGM TYPE -> Assemble -> BOOSTER SERVICE -> DESCRIPTION -> Disassemble
Vehicle: 1990 GMC V1500 Suburban 6.2 V8 DIESEL
DESCRIPTION
These units, Figs. and , have a vacuum power chamber that consists of a front and rear shell, a housing divider, front and rear diaphragm and plate assemblies, an hydraulic pushrod and a diaphragm return spring.
The unit operates in much the same manner as the Single Diaphragm unit described above. The diaphragm and plate assemblies use the pressure differential created by engine intake manifold vacuum and atmospheric pressure to assist the hydraulic pushrod.
